摘 要:图示化地展现面向方面编程的组成、技术架构、编程和测试过程,有助于对AOP思想的理解和技术实现的掌握。以多年实际的教学案例实践,结合UML分析建模技术,使用用例图完成功能需求分析,引入AOP切面的建模分析,建立横切关注方面的立体概念;采用组件图完成技术架构图,进而完成了AOP的技术实现和文件结构图,并详细给出了相关切面织入的测试过程图。探索一种图示化的面向方面的分析与实现过程,解决了面向方面编程认知思想和技术实现的难点。在实际教学中,收到一定效果。It is conducive to understand ideas of AOP and master technical implementation by illustrating the composition,technical architecture,programming and testing process of aspect-oriented programming.Based on many years practical teaching case,and combined with UML analysis and modeling technology.the functional requirements analysis was completed using the use case diagram and the modeling analysis of AOP aspect is introduced,which a three-dimensional concept of crosscutting is established.The component diagram is used to complete the technical architecture diagram,and then the technical implementation and file structure diagram of AOP are completed,and the test process diagram of the relevant aspect weaved is given in detail.A analysis and realization process of graphic analysis and implementation of aspect-oriented is explored,which solves the difficulties of aspect-oriented programming cognitive ideas and technical implementation.In actual teaching,certain results have been achieved.
